Data encryption is a method of converting information into a code to prevent unauthorized access. This process is vital for ensuring the confidentiality and integrity of sensitive data.
With cyber threats on the rise, encryption acts as a last line of defense. It safeguards data, making it unreadable to anyone who does not possess the correct key.
Various encryption techniques are available, including symmetric and asymmetric encryption. Each has its strengths and applications, but both serve the same purpose: to protect data.
Organizations must implement encryption solutions that suit their specific needs. This includes considering what data needs protection and the regulatory requirements that apply.
Regularly updating encryption methods and keys is crucial. Additionally, training employees on the significance of encryption can further bolster data security.
As technology continues to evolve, so do encryption methods. Staying informed about the latest advancements will help organizations maintain robust data security.
